New Cross Gate station offers a range of facilities to ensure a smooth journey for passengers. The ticket office operates from early morning to late evening, providing services Monday through Sunday. Whether you're planning ahead or making a last-minute decision, it's easy to purchase and collect tickets, with accessible ticket machines ready for your convenience. The station is equipped with step-free access throughout, making it accommodating for travelers with reduced mobility. However, be prepared that there are no waiting rooms, toilets, or baby changing facilities, so plan accordingly before your visit.
For those looking to stay connected, public Wi-Fi is available. You can also enjoy a cup of coffee at the station's coffee shop and browse in local shops before you journey onwards. While there's no ATM or currency exchange, nearby shops in the bustling area surrounding the station can cater to your needs.
The station isn't just a stepping stone into central London, it's a gateway to the city's robust transport network. Public buses can be caught at nearby stops for destinations including Canada Water, Dalston Junction, and London Bridge. If you're in need of a taxi, services can be arranged through popular apps like Addison Lee and Gett. There's no provision for bicycle hire directly at the station, but ample parking is usually available for those preferring to drive.

At Glazebrook Station, passengers will find essential amenities to facilitate a smooth travel experience. Notably, ticket machines are available for buying and collecting tickets, including tickets purchased online. The station is equipped with accessible ticket machines and induction loops for hearing aid users. However, bear in mind that Glazebrook does not feature a waiting room or restrooms, and there are no refreshment facilities or shops on site. It’s a simple and straightforward station, perfectly suitable for travelers who are ready to hop on their train without delays.
Regarding accessibility, Glazebrook offers step-free access to parts of the station. Travelers will find ramps leading to the platforms, although there are no lift facilities. Assistance can be arranged in advance through the Passenger Assist service. For onward travel, there are designated bus stops for rail replacement services, ensuring effortless transitions between modes of transportation. If taxis are more your speed, resources like cab4you offer convenient services.
